What is a Head Spa Treatment?
A head spa treatment is a specialized therapy that focuses on the scalp and hair. It combines various techniques such as massage, aromatherapy, and hair care to promote relaxation and improve overall well-being. The treatment is designed to relieve stress, enhance blood circulation, and nourish the scalp, leading to healthier hair and a clearer mind.
Benefits of Head Spa Treatments
Stress Relief
The primary benefit of head spa treatments is stress relief. The gentle massage techniques used during the treatment help to release tension in the scalp and neck, promoting a sense of calm.
Improved Blood Circulation
The massage stimulates blood flow to the scalp, which can enhance hair growth and improve the health of hair follicles.
Enhanced Mental Clarity
By relaxing the mind and reducing stress, head spa treatments can lead to improved focus and mental clarity.
Nourished Scalp and Hair
Many head spa treatments include the application of nourishing oils and masks that hydrate the scalp and strengthen hair.
Aromatherapy Benefits
The use of essential oils during the treatment can further enhance relaxation and provide therapeutic benefits.

The Head Spa Experience
What to Expect
When you arrive for a head spa treatment, you will typically be welcomed into a calming environment designed to promote relaxation. The treatment usually begins with a consultation to understand your specific needs and preferences.
Steps Involved in a Head Spa Treatment
Consultation
Discuss your concerns and desired outcomes with the therapist.
Scalp Analysis
The therapist may examine your scalp to determine the best products and techniques for your treatment.
Cleansing
A gentle shampoo will be used to cleanse the scalp and hair, preparing it for the treatment.
Massage
The therapist will perform a relaxing scalp and neck massage, using various techniques to relieve tension.
Application of Products
Nourishing oils or masks will be applied to the scalp and hair, depending on your specific needs.
Relaxation
You may be allowed to relax for a few minutes while the products work their magic.
Final Rinse and Styling
The treatment concludes with a rinse and optional styling.

Popular Techniques Used in Head Spa Treatments
Scalp Massage
Scalp massage is a fundamental component of head spa treatments. It involves kneading and rubbing the scalp to relieve tension and stimulate blood flow.
Aromatherapy
Essential oils are often used in head spa treatments to enhance relaxation. Oils like lavender, eucalyptus, and peppermint can provide calming effects and improve mood.
Hot Oil Treatments
Hot oil treatments involve applying warm oils to the scalp and hair. This technique nourishes the hair and scalp while providing a soothing experience.
Hair Masks
Hair masks are applied during head spa treatments to hydrate and strengthen hair. Ingredients like coconut oil, honey, and aloe vera are commonly used for their nourishing properties.
At-Home Head Spa Techniques
If you can't make it to a professional head spa, you can create a relaxing experience at home. Here are some simple techniques to try:
DIY Scalp Massage
Use your fingertips to gently massage your scalp in circular motions. Focus on areas that feel tense or tight. This can be done while watching TV or relaxing in bed.
Essential Oils
Incorporate essential oils into your routine. Add a few drops of your favorite oil to a carrier oil and massage it into your scalp. This can enhance relaxation and improve your mood.
Warm Towel Treatment
Soak a towel in warm water, wring it out, and wrap it around your head. The warmth can help soothe your scalp and promote relaxation.
Hydrating Hair Masks
Create a simple hair mask using ingredients like yogurt, honey, or avocado. Apply it to your hair and scalp, leave it on for 30 minutes, and then rinse for nourished hair.
The Science Behind Head Spa Treatments
Research has shown that massage and relaxation techniques can significantly reduce stress levels. A study published in the Journal of Alternative and Complementary Medicine found that regular massage therapy can lower cortisol levels, the hormone associated with stress.
Additionally, the act of focusing on self-care through head spa treatments can lead to improved mental health. Engaging in activities that promote relaxation can help combat anxiety and depression, making head spa treatments a valuable tool for mental well-being.
